使用具有身份验证的 URL 设置图像-IOS SDK

Posted

技术标签:

【中文标题】使用具有身份验证的 URL 设置图像-IOS SDK【英文标题】:Set Image With URL having authentication-IOS SDK 【发布时间】:2013-05-10 04:28:07 【问题描述】:

您好,我正在尝试在 tableview 中显示来自 url 的图像,问题是 url 具有身份验证,如何显示具有身份验证的图像 url。我尝试过的代码如下。

 [cell.im setImageWithURL:[NSURL   
 URLWithString:@"https://bouxxxx.XXXxtech.net/api/images/products/426/690"] 
 placeholderImage:[UIImage imageNamed:@"botton_orange_up 2.png"]];  

【问题讨论】:

下面是一个 Github 库:github.com/nicklockwood/AsyncImageView这可能对你有帮助 我还必须将证书也传递给请求。任何想法......现在卡了一段时间......? 【参考方案1】:

首先您使用 api 在您的 post 方法中发送您的用户名和密码,然后与您进行服务器身份验证以从服务器获取数据并在 tableview 中加载图像查看苹果源代码它对您的帮助

http://developer.apple.com/library/ios/#samplecode/LazyTableImages/

【讨论】:

谢谢,但我的问题只是身份验证。上面给出的 url 使用我拥有的身份验证密钥可以正常打开,但是如何对这样的命令进行身份验证。

以上是关于使用具有身份验证的 URL 设置图像-IOS SDK的主要内容,如果未能解决你的问题,请参考以下文章

是否可以仅使用密码进行身份验证,即使设备在 ios 中具有 touch id 功能,swift

ios的phonegap中的facebook身份验证

具有多种身份验证方法的 Web 安全设置

基本用户身份验证适用于 Android,不适用于 iOS

Facebook 身份验证:要使用此 URL,您必须在应用程序的设置中添加有效的原生平台

身份验证在 FirebaseStorage Flutter 中不起作用